What is a Patient Advocacy Group?

A patient advocacy group is an organization dedicated to supporting, educating, and empowering individuals affected by a particular health condition. These groups work to:

  • Raise Awareness: Educating the public, healthcare professionals, and policymakers about the realities of living with specific conditions.

  • Advocate for Change: Influencing policies, healthcare access, and funding to improve patient care and treatment options.

  • Support Patients & Families: Providing resources, community connections, and emotional support to those affected.

  • Advance Research & Innovation: Partnering with researchers and industry leaders to drive progress in treatment and care.
